Drew Barrymore has taken to her official social media account to fight against tabloids that are claiming she ‘wishes her mother was dead.’

Here is everything you need to know.

Drew Barrymore calls out fake reports for saying she wished her mother dead

Drew Barrymore recently shared a fiery video on her official Instagram account where she spoke against media outlets for mischaracterizing her relationship with her mother.

She said, ‘You know what, to all you tabloids out there, you have been f**ing with my life since I was 13 years old. I have never said that I wished my mother was dead. How dare you put those words in my mouth.’

She continued, ‘I have been vulnerable and tried to figure out a very difficult, painful relationship while admitting it is difficult to do while a parent is alive.’

The 48-year-old host concluded by saying, ‘Do not twist my words around or ever say that I wished my mother was dead. I have never said that, I never would.’

She stated, ‘In fact, I go on to say that I wish that I never have to live an existence where I would wish that on someone. Because that is sick.’

Besides that, celebrities such as Jennifer Love Hewitt, Heather McMahon, Padma Lakshmi, and Alyssa Milano commended Drew for her response to the misleading headlines in the comment section of her post.

Meanwhile, Drew’s response comes from her original interview with Vulture where she admitted being jealous of friends whose parents died.

At that time she remarked, ‘All their moms are gone, and my mom’s not. And I’m like, Well, I don’t have that luxury. But I cannot wait.’

More about Drew Barrymore’s complicated relationship with her mother

Drew Barrymore has been vocal about the complicated relationship she shares with her mother, Jaid Barrymore.

She rose to fame following her appearance in the blockbuster E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ial at the young age of seven.

For the unversed, Jaid blurred the lines between a parent and a friend when she made Drew party alongside her while she was just in elementary school.

Furthermore, Drew’s mother sent her to rehab when she was only 12 years old. She also admitted Drew to a psychiatric ward when she was barely thirteen years old.

Nevertheless, Drew was legally emancipated at the age of 14. Although she financially supports her mother, the Charlie’s Angels star has limited contact with her.
